Key Grammar Structures

  • At the core I've forgotten, in the middle of my thoughts

    ➔ Present Perfect

    ➔ The use of "have forgotten" indicates an action that happened in the past with a result that continues into the present.

  • Taken far from my safety, the picture's there

    ➔ Past Participle as an adjective clause reduction

    "Taken" functions as a reduced relative clause, meaning "(I am) taken far from my safety".

  • The memory won't escape me, but why should I care?

    ➔ Modal verb for future and hypothetical question

    "Won't" expresses a strong negative future, while "should" indicates a hypothetical or rhetorical suggestion.

  • Theres a place so dark you can't see the end

    ➔ Result clause with 'so... that'

    ➔ The structure "so dark (that) you can't see" describes a result caused by extreme darkness.

  • The darkness holding me tightly, until the sun rises up

    ➔ Participle phrase and time conjunction

    "Holding" acts as a present participle describing the subject, and "until" establishes a time constraint.

  • When the paper's crumpled up, it can't be perfect again

    ➔ Passive voice in conditional time clause

    "Is crumpled" is the passive voice indicating that the paper receives the action, used here in a "when" clause.

  • Now you got me caught in the act

    ➔ Causative structure / Colloquial 'have got'

    "You got me caught" is an idiomatic construction indicating that someone has successfully trapped or discovered the speaker.

  • I see it right through you

    ➔ Phrasal verb

    "See through" is a phrasal verb meaning to detect the true nature of someone despite their attempts to hide it.
